Two travelling sinusoidal waves are described by the wave functions
Y1 = 55.00 sin [π (4.00x - 1200t)]
Y2 =55.00 sin [π (4.00x - 1200t - 0.250)]
Where x, Y1, and Y2 are in meters and t is in seconds.
(a) What is the amplitude of the resultant wave function Y1, and Y2?
(b) What is the frequency of the resultant wave function?
